Default Brake Problems - STILL!!!

Had the discs skimmed on my Motor which got rid of the brake vibration under light braking....did the Croft Trck Day and all was fine.....two weeks later and its starting again

Took the hubs to an engineer and he suggested the bearing mounting surface was out by 5thou from specification and this may mean the hub/wheel/disc is moving within the bering...causing the disc to touch the pads...heat up and warp!!

Is this feasible??

I recently replaced the front wheel bearings on both sides and I didn't press them into place...the hub just slid into the bearing and I torqued the nut.

Should the bearings be press fitted?
